When Prisoners Became Heroes.

In a Texas jail, where walls are built to separate and suspicion runs deep, something remarkable happened — something that defied every stereotype about what it means to be human behind bars.

It started as an ordinary afternoon. Eight inmates sat in their holding cell, chatting quietly, waiting for time to pass. On the other side of the bars, a lone guard stood watch — a man they all knew, one who treated them with respect. He wasn’t harsh, didn’t mock or provoke them. In a place where kindness is scarce, that alone made him stand out.

Then, without warning, the guard collapsed.

At first, the inmates thought he had tripped. But when he didn’t move, panic set in. His body hit the floor with a heavy thud, his radio clattering beside him. No one else was nearby. The silence in that sterile hallway suddenly felt deafening.

The men shouted for help, but no one came. Locked inside, helpless, they could only watch through the bars as the guard lay still — until one of them made a decision.

“We have to get out,” he said. “He’s dying.”

Together, they began pounding on the metal door, yelling and kicking with all their strength. Their combined effort was deafening — enough to trip the lock mechanism loose. When the door finally swung open, they rushed out, not for freedom, but to save a life.

Several men knelt beside the guard, trying to rouse him. One removed the man’s radio and called desperately for help. Another began chest compressions, even though his hands were still cuffed. Others banged on doors and walls to draw attention.

When other guards arrived moments later, they saw inmates kneeling around the fallen officer. For a split second, they thought it was an escape attempt — until they realized what was happening.

Paramedics arrived soon after. The officer had gone into cardiac arrest but was revived at the scene. He survived. And as he was carried out on a stretcher, one of the prisoners whispered, “Hang on, man. You’re gonna be okay.”

Later, when reporters asked why they risked everything, the answer was simple.
“He was a good man,” one inmate said. “He treated us like people. We couldn’t just watch him die.”

The story spread quickly — not because it was about prisoners or guards, but because it was about humanity. In a place built for punishment, compassion had broken through the concrete.

The sheriff’s office publicly thanked the inmates, acknowledging that their quick action saved a life. Some of the men later said they didn’t expect praise — they just did what anyone should do.
